After the movie, walk around Orchard before settling down for dinner at Tampopo. Recent poll conducted by Hungrygowhere showed that Tampopo actually came up top, beating the likes of Ippudo Ramen @ Mandarin Gallery (2nd place) and my favourite Marutama Ramen @ Liang Court.

First look at the menu, it certainly has a wider selection of food compared to most of the ramen restaurant. My gal had a hard time chosing her ramen.

Decided to order 2 sides to go with our ramen. First on the list, cold tofu. The cold tofu was served with nice sauce, not too dilute nor salty. The outer layer of the tofu was quite crispy yet soft inside.

This is one of our favourite sides and a must have dish, Edamane.

I have ordered the promotion, Black Pig Toro BBQ Ramen. As the soup was cooked using pork bone, the porkie smell was quite strong for me. I guess i prefered the chicken based soup? Other than the pokie-ness taste, it was quite salty as well. As for the egg, it was nicely done. Though hard boiled, the yolk is soft. Egg is a muz have to go with ramen.

BBQ Black Pig. Find it a bit tough and dry, compared to the cha siew served @ Marutama, which "melts" in your mouth.

My gal decided on this Hokodate Shio Ramen, Ramen in pork and seafood soup. The soup has a prawny taste, though there is only a tiny shrimp in the soup. The Cha Siew is also quite tough. Gal finds it normal too.

Maybe we went there with high expectation, or we order the wrong dishes. Both of us were not very satisfied with the dinner. Though it was not bad, but better than Ippudo Ramen and Marutama Ramen? I beg to differ.
